Human visual system relies on a variety of depth cues to gain 3D perception. The most important ones are binocular, defocus, and motion cues. Binocular cues such as stereopsis, eye convergence, and disparity yield depth from binocular vision through exploitation of parallax. Shading and Shadowing. Objects farther from a light source are not illuminated as brightly as those near it. Similarly, objects that cast shadows provide depth cues to our eyes according to known or inferred relationships between the objects and the light source. The visual depth perception is composed of monocular and binocular depth cues. Studies show that in absence of binocular depth cues the performance of visuomotor tasks like pointing to or grasping objects is limited. Thus, binocular depth cues are of great importance for motor control required in ev …
